DallasChocolate.org to host annual affair

Texan trade association prepares for conference, tasting

More than a dozen chocolatiers from the Lone Star State will corral in Addison, Texas for DallasChocolate.org’s third annual conference and festival this fall.

Slated for Sept. 29 at the Addison Convention Center, guests can sample sweets from the Texan confectioners, including those from Dallas’ Chocolate Secrets, Dr. Sue’s Chocolates, The Dark Chocolate Bakery and Sublime Chocolate and Huston’s Tejas Chocolate.

Confectioners and connoisseurs alike can also learn the history, making and use of fine chocolate from educational sessions held throughout the day. Additionally, all participating confectioners will present a Confectioner’s Roundtable at the beginning of the event.

Boston’s Rogue Chocolatier and Barry Callebaut USA will also participate in the event.

Tickets are $18 in advance and $20 at the door. Also prior to the event, guests can purchase a $50 VIP ticket package that includes a T-shirt and special chocolates.

Founded in 2009, DallasChocolate.org works to promote Dallas-based artisan chocolate and confectionery education.

Kettle Awards

Established in 1946 by Candy Industry's founder and publisher, Don Gussow, the Kettle Award represents the highest recognition an individual working within the U.S. confectionery industry can attain.
